Bruce Ewing Obituary

Obituary published on Legacy.com by Bowser Family Funeral Home - Mena on Jan. 27, 2026.
Bruce William Ewing, age 93, of Mena, Arkansas, passed away on Monday, January 26, 2026 at his home. He was born on Thursday, October 6, 1932 to Ralph William Ewing and Audrey Lucy Bruce Ewing in Perry, Oklahoma.

Bruce was a man of faith, wide ranging talents, and enduring devotion to his family. He attended the First Baptist Church of Mena and faithfully served as a Gideon for 15 years. He married his first wife, Ruth Ferrel, in 1951, and they shared many years together until her passing in 1984; in 1985, he married Lana Cook, who preceded him in death in 2019. Bruce worked as a carpenter from 1951 to 1956 before beginning a long career at Sheffield Steel in 1957, where he remained until retiring in 1987 as a Mechanical Engineer. An avid outdoorsman and craftsman, he enjoyed deer hunting, fishing, and hiking, including a memorable trek from Mena to Talihina, Oklahoma, in 1977, and he skillfully made gun stocks, blued firearms, arrowheads, spear points, and Native American flutes. He was also a gifted photographer and a member of the Tulsa Camera Club, a dedicated bird watcher with the Tulsa Audubon Society, and served as President of the Arkansas Native Plant Society. Above all his accomplishments and interests, Bruce's family was the most important thing to him.

He is preceded in death by his parents; his wife, Ruth Ferrel Ewing; his wife, Lana Cook Ewing; and two brothers, Lloyd Ewing and Ralph Ewing.

Bruce is survived by one son, Tony Ewing of Sand Springs, Oklahoma; two daughters and son in law, Linda Ewing of Beggs, Oklahoma, and Brenda and Phillip Love of Gaylord, Michigan; nine grandchildren; eighteen great grandchildren; two great great grandchildren on the way; his nephew who he was very close with, Ralph Harold Ewing Jr. of Pensacola, Florida; several nieces, nephews, cousins and a host of other relatives and friends.

A graveside service will be held on Tuesday, February 3, 2026 at 2:00 PM at the Mount Gilead Cemetery in Rocky, Arkansas with Brother Barry Norman officiating under the direction of Bowser Family Funeral Home. No visitation is planned.
